First thing is yeah the SS Supercharged runs in the 14's on a 1/4 mile track that is prepped, my 15.9 was on an unprepped track. On a prepped track I could see a mid 15 out of my car, arround 15.6 - 15.7. On a unprepped track the SS would be a tad slower then on a prepped track, making a high 14 to low 15.

Bring this to the 8th. The SS on a prepped track does mid 9's in the 8th. On a unprepped track I do arround 10 flat in the 8th. On a unprepped track the SS would be pulling high 9's to 10 flat. On a prepped track I could probaply hit a 9.8 to 9.9.

Put this all together and our cars are running the 8th pretty damn close, so close it becomes a drivers race.

Also factor in it was a humid night, I know alot of Turbo people complain about heat soak, I would assume that played a factor aswell, but not the deciding one, as even with heat soak, hes got more Power, and a better power to weight ratio.

It comes down to........ I out drove the guy.
